Cost of Replacement Window Glass Near Me

Prices for replacement of window glass differ based on the kind of window and the frame structure. There are double-paned windows, single-paned windows, and insulated-gas units (IGUs) that use Krypton gas or argon in two or more panes in order to increase efficiency in energy use.

Cost

Many homeowners decide to replace their windows with double-pane glass to improve energy efficiency, which can dramatically reduce their utility costs. The cost of this upgrade varies according to the type of window used and the glass used. Homeowners may also opt for various other improvements, such as tinted glass, low-e glass, laminated glass and frosted glass. These options can increase the window's durability, improve its appearance, and offer additional privacy.

The price of replacement glass is contingent on the type of window glass replacement, the brand and any additional improvements. Some manufacturers require that both the sash and the glass be replaced to ensure the warranty. Other improvements include thermal pockets between the sheets and a more efficient glass that increases energy efficiency and also reduces the noise that comes from outside.

Most professional contractors charge between $50 to $75 per hour for labor costs that can add up quickly if the project is large or complex. The price is lower if you are replacing just one pane of standard-sized glass.

Some window glass is more expensive than other types, but can reduce your energy bill. Double-pane windows are the most well-known choice due to their durability and improve your home's energy efficiency. They are available in a variety of styles and finishes making it possible to find the perfect match to your requirements.

Another kind of window is the bay window, which is juts out from the exterior of your home and includes three window panes in an angular arrangement. These windows are great for homeowners looking to increase the light in their homes, but can be quite costly. Bow windows are another option that consists of four to six panes, arranged in a gentle curve. These windows are an excellent choice for those who want to expand their home and enjoy the stunning scenery in Arizona. However they can be expensive to replace when one of the panes has been damaged.

Double-pane windows are a good option for increasing the efficiency of your home and protecting against condensation, mold, and dirt. The seals of these windows could fail and allow air into your home. To repair the seals professional glaziers need to take the old window off and clean the space between the panes. They can then replace the seals, refill the gas, and put the window back in place.

The most effective level of insulation is provided by triple-pane windows (also called thermopanes). They are more expensive than double-paned windows but can save you up to 30% on utility costs. Installation

If a homeowner discovers cracked or broken glass in their windows, they should call an organization in the area to obtain an estimate. The price will be based on the type and severity of the damage. Homeowners should consider whether or not further work will be required. Frame repairs and weather-stripping for instance, could be required. Homeowners should also be aware that different types of windows have their own specifications for installation. Some have a unique frame, while others are designed with energy efficiency in the back of their minds.

A professional window glazier will be the best choice to replace a broken glass pane since they have worked with a variety of different window frames. Glaziers can assist in ensuring the new window is installed and sealed, which will protect the frame from moisture, water and air leaks. A professional has the tools and knowledge to install replacement window glass that complies with all building codes. Furthermore, some window manufacturers only warrant the new glass when it is installed by a professional who is certified.

Homeowners who want to replace their windows can pick from a variety of window glass including tempered glass priced between $180 and $700. Glass that breaks into smaller, rounded pieces decreases the chance of injuries. Additionally, homeowners can choose frosted glass, which blocks passersby from seeing into their homes. This type of glass however, is more costly and requires a special glazing technique.

Replace a damaged pane of glass as fast as you can, to prevent condensation and the risk of mold or mildew. If the seal between two-paned windows breaks, it could cause higher charges and inefficient cooling or heating. A broken seal can also cause condensation between two panes which can result in the formation of fog and frost.

Installing a thermal window can help homeowners save money. It can increase the efficiency of energy use in the home by creating a space of air between the panes. This kind of glass can also reduce the amount of outside noise heard in a house.
